Obsługa wielowątkowości w przypadku starszego kodu (Visual C++)
Visual C++ pozwala na posiadanie wielu równoczesnych wątków wykonawczych uruchomionych jednocześnie.Za pomocą wielowątkowości, można oddzielić zadania w tle, zarządzać równoczesnymi strumieniami danych wejściowych, zarządzać interfejsem użytkownika i wiele więcej.
W tej sekcji
Wielowątkowość z C i Win32
Oferuje obsługę tworzenia aplikacji wielowątkowych z Microsoft WindowsWielowątkowość z C++ i MFC
Opisuje co to są procesy i wątki oraz co to jest podejście MFC do wielowątkowości.Wielowątkowość i ustawienia regionalne
Omawia problemy, które powstają, gdy za pomocą funkcji ustawień regionalnych, biblioteka uruchomieniowa C i standardowa biblioteka języka C++ w aplikacji wielowątkowych.
Sekcje pokrewne
CWinThread
Przedstawia wątek wykonania wewnątrz aplikacji.CSyncObject
Opisuje czystą klasę wirtualną, która zapewnia funkcje wspólne dla obiektów synchronizacji w systemie Win32.CSemaphore
Przedstawia semafor, który jest obiektem synchronizacji umożliwiającym ograniczonej liczbę wątków w jednym lub więcej procesach na dostęp do zasobu.CMutex
Przedstawia muteks, który jest obiektem synchronizacji umożliwiającym jednemu wątkowi obustronny, wyłączny dostęp do zasobu.CCriticalSection
Przedstawia sekcję krytyczną, która jest obiektem synchronizacji umożliwiającym jednemu wątkowi w czasie uzyskać dostęp do zasobów lub sekcji kodu.Klasy CEvent
Przedstawia zdarzenie, które jest obiektem synchronizacji umożliwiającym jednemu wątkowi na powiadomienie drugiego o wystąpieniu zdarzenia.CMultiLock
Przedstawia mechanizm kontroli dostępu wykorzystywany w kontrolowaniu dostępu do zasobów w programie wielowątkowym.CSingleLock
Przedstawia mechanizm kontroli dostępu wykorzystywany w kontrolowaniu dostępu do zasobu w programie wielowątkowym.Common Programming Methodologies
Oferuje łącza do tematów opisujących informacje o pojęciach dotyczących bibliotek Visual C++ oraz tematów omawiających różne technologie i techniki kodowania.